Re Smith and Fawcett Ltd [1942] Ch 304 is a UK company law case, concerning the meaning of "the interests of the company." It is relevant for the Companies Act 2006 section 172. WebOn December 15, 1937, Smith & Fawcett, Ld., was in-corporated as a private company to take over a business carried on by Joseph Fawcett and Norman Smith. The nominal capital of the company was 25,000/., divided into 10,000 preference and 15,000 ordinary shares of ll. each, but only 8002 ordinary shares were issued, 4001 to Fawcett and 4001 to the first … hortense forecast
